Report authored by Markus Casey for Sheila Kelly. Casey was commissioned to inspect a site just south of the town of Craughwell where Kelly proposed to build a house and associated septic services. Casey found a well-preserved fulacht fiadh (Bronze Age cooking place) as well as a levelled platform that may be the remains of a levelled ringfort.
Includes:
-the completed report (1 May 2003, 9pp);
-copy of the letter sent to Kelly by Galway County Council requesting the archaeological assessment alongside other requirements before a decision can be made on proceeding with construction (29 January 2003; 1p);
-2 maps showing the site location (27 November 2002, 2pp);
-computer printouts of 6 colour photographs of the site (5pp).
